How Online Slots Work
At their core, online slots are simple to play but have a complex system of mechanics behind the scenes. The most basic component of an online slot machine is the reel. Traditional slot machines had three or five physical reels, but online slots use a virtual representation, often with anywhere between three and five reels. Players spin the reels in hopes of landing matching symbols across various paylines.
Paylines are one of the key features that differentiate online slots from one another. Some games have a single payline, while others offer hundreds of ways to win, with paylines running in all directions across the screen. This is known as a “cluster pay” system, where winning combinations don’t necessarily need to appear on a single line but can form in clusters or patterns.
The random number generator (RNG) is another critical element in the functioning of online slots. The RNG ensures that every spin is completely random, giving each player a fair chance to win. The RNG produces a different sequence of numbers with each spin, determining the outcome of the game. This technology mimics the unpredictability of physical slot machines, ensuring that no two spins are ever the same.

The Role of Bonus Features in Online Slots
One of the main attractions of online slots is the variety of bonus features they offer. These features add layers of excitement to the gameplay and provide players with additional chances to win. Common bonus features include free spins, wild symbols, multipliers, and bonus rounds.
Free spins are one of the most popular bonuses, giving players extra spins without having to place additional bets. Wild symbols act as substitutes for other symbols, helping players form winning combinations more easily. Multipliers increase the payout of a winning combination, sometimes by as much as 10x or 100x. Bonus rounds often take players away from the main reels and into a mini-game, where they can win extra rewards.
These bonus features have helped make online slots more engaging, offering players an interactive experience that goes beyond the base game. Many slots are now designed with elaborate bonus rounds that can significantly increase a player’s winnings, creating a sense of excitement and anticipation.
